Minority Health Coalition Of Madison County
The minority health coalition of madison county (mhcmc) is an affiliate organizational member of the indiana minority health coalition (imhc). we are a not-for-profit community-based organization designed to do the following:promote minority health through education, advocacy, public relations, research and leadership.Advocate for community representation for medically underserved individuals that will bring about workable solutions to address personal, family and community health problems experienced by minority populations.Reduce premature mortality and illness resulting from conditions to which minority populations are at high risk by stimulating awareness of and knowledge about those conditions.Improve access to health care and services for minorities and individuals that are unable to obtain adequate care.Ensure that health care services are of a high quality, are culturally sensitive and sufficiently coordinated.
